Output 5aa650f5233cb63fd9232417e51fe2902d7ad5e1b749a7eaf99c5253ae233dc6:0

value
50289
script pubkey
OP_0 OP_PUSHBYTES_20 aebb0d6ec2ba4f275d29bab5ec39c365ee45685c
address
bc1q46as6mkzhf8jwhffh267cwwrvhhy26zueprgem
transaction
5aa650f5233cb63fd9232417e51fe2902d7ad5e1b749a7eaf99c5253ae233dc6
confirmations
342366
spent
true